İSTANBUL. Fatih Karagümrük conquers Kayserispor 2-0 after K. Frei scores 2 goals.
The match was played at the Vefa Stadı stadium in İstanbul on Tuesday and it started at 8:00 pm local time. The referee was Murat Erdoğan with the assistance of Mehmet Kısal and Murat Temel. The 4th official was Ömer Faruk Turtay. The weather was clear. The temperature was pleasant at 19.6 degrees Celsius or 67.26 Fahrenheit. The humidity was 77%.

Ball possession
Fatih Karagümrük was in firm control of the ball 61% while Kayserispor was struggling with a 39% ball possession.
Attitude and shots
Fatih Karagümrük had a more offensive attitude with 76 dangerous attacks and 21 shots of which 6 were on target. This is one of the reasons why Fatih Karagümrük won the match.
Fatih Karagümrük shot 21 times, 6 on target, 15 off target. On the opposite side, Kayserispor shot 7 times, 1 on target, 6 off target.
Cards
Fatih Karagümrük received 2 yellow cards (Andrea Bertolacci and Ibrahim Dresevic). Regarding the opposition, Kayserispor received 2 yellow cards (Miguel Cardoso and Bernard Mensah).
Also, Kayserispor didn’t end the match with 11 players after Y. Ackah (Kayserispor) was sent off after receiving a straight red card in the (9′).

Standings
After this encounter, Fatih Karagümrük will have 47 points to remain in the 9th place. Talking about the opposition, Kayserispor will stay with 49 points like Konyaspor to remain in the 8th place.
Next matches
In the next match in the Super Lig, Fatih Karagümrük will play away with Konyaspor on the 3rd of June with a 2-2 head to head statistic.
Kayserispor will host Ankaragücü on the 3rd of June with a 9-7 head to head record in favor of Kayserispor (6 draws).
